After installing a more radical cam and changing out the timing gear for a set of 36 hp gear, I am getting ready to seal the case. Right now, I am thinking about how to make the oil system prime faster. Before, I took off one of the full flow hoses and squirted oil into the pump, but the oil pressure light still took a while to go off. Would packing the oil pump full of some bearing grease be advisable? The grease would not clog up anything (full flow setup with Fram filter) I hope. I read somewhere on the 'net the Tom Wilson's book advocated using Vaseline... but I wonder if there was a better quick priming method/material to use.
